The Windows Upgrade Offer program has opened up the registration site for anyone who can take advantage of the deal they are offering purchasers of Windows 7 PC’s between 02 June 2012 and 31 January 2013.

The deal is that anyone who purchased an eligible Windows 7 PC can register to get an upgrade to Windows 8 Pro that will only cost them $14.99.  That price is of course for the United States but the offer applies in 140 countries and the price will be based upon factors such as exchange rate, local taxes, duties, fees and local market conditions. 

If you have purchased an eligible Windows 7 PC you can register at the offer website at http://windowsupgradeoffer.com/.

According to the FAQ you will need the following information from your Windows 7 PC purchase:

  • Name
  • Email address
  • Phone Number
  • PC make / model
  • Purchase date
  • Retailer / PC Manufacturer

I took a quick peek at the registration form for the offer and it states that you are only entitled to one upgrade per PC purchased however, you can get a maximum limit of five upgrades per customer. That means if you purchase up to five PC’s you can get this deal for each one.

You must register for the offer no later than 28 February 2013.

By the way, this is not the $39.99 upgrade offer that Microsoft has also announced for anyone who has Windows XP or above installed on their computer.  That offer becomes available at Windows 8 General Availability on 26 October 2012.  You can read more about that specific deal on the Blogging Windows site – Upgrade to Windows 8 Pro for $39.99.
